In the context of division, the terms dividend, divisor, and quotient are defined as follows:

- **Dividend:** This is the number that is being divided. It is the quantity you start with.

- **Divisor:** This is the number by which the dividend is divided. It represents the number of equal parts you want to divide the dividend into.

- **Quotient:** This is the result of the division, representing how many times the divisor fits into the dividend.

For example, in the division equation \( 20 \div 4 = 5 \):

- **Dividend:** 20
- **Divisor:** 4
- **Quotient:** 5
